Airway and breathing, without the myths
Not every fainting spell needs a remarkable airway maneuver, and not every seizure means you need to put something in the mouth. Actually, placing anything into a seizing person's mouth threatens; it takes the chance of broken teeth and ambition. Protect the head, roll onto the side when snagging stops, and time the event. If it lasts past five mins, or if there are repetitive seizures without recuperation, this is a medical emergency.

Gasping is an additional source of confusion. Agonal breaths appear like the body attempting to breathe, yet they are ineffective. If a person is unresponsive and wheezing off-and-on, deal with that as not breathing. Beginning CPR. The sensation that you are doing too much will certainly lure you to stop. Keep going until trained assistance takes over or the individual reveals signs of life.
For choking, the reaction to consume alcohol water is hard to tremble and usually makes it worse. If they are coughing forcefully, allow them attempt to clear it. If the cough deteriorates or they can not speak, carry out back strikes and abdominal drives. The sequence is unpleasant the very first time, which is a strong factor to take cpr training where you can exercise on manikins.
CPR: compressions that matter
I have seen several sympathetic rescuers press quick and superficial in a panic. 2 policies bring a lot of the advantage: deepness and recoil. Compressions for a grownup need to go to the very least 5 centimeters, concerning a 3rd of breast depth for a youngster, and a bit less for an infant, using two fingers as opposed to hands. Let the upper body rise totally in between compressions. That recoil is the heart refilling.
Mouth-to-mouth is not necessary for ordinary rescuers on unidentified adults. If you are educated and willing, breaths can help, yet premium compressions take concern. Many individuals skip compressions to fiddle with an obstacle gadget, or they stop for lengthy breaths. Those stops price perfusion. Aim for a price of 100 to 120 per min, and keep disturbances under 10 seconds.

AEDs: straightforward, secure, and underused
An automated exterior defibrillator talks you via its very own usage. It will certainly not stun a beating heart. Both major errors are waiting to open the box and failing to expose the chest. Sticky pads need to stick to skin. If the upper body is hirsute, utilize the razor found in many AED packages. If it is damp, completely dry swiftly to ensure bond. If there is a drug spot, eliminate it with a gloved hand and wipe the area.
Do not allow the visibility of a pacemaker swelling under the skin quit you. Area the pad a minimum of an inch far from any kind of dental implanted gadget. And clear spectators prior to a shock: hands off, loud voice, fast scan. It appears theatrical, however in a crowded gym or workplace, someone always attempts to "help" by keeping a hand on the shoulder. A fast, practiced announcement avoids an unintentional shock to a helper.
Bleeding control: stress beats gadgets
Fancy tourniquets and hemostatic gauze have their location, but many exterior bleeding quits with consistent, direct pressure. Not touching, not glancing to check, not moving the pad every couple of seconds. Press hard, keep pressing, and raise just if it does not trigger discomfort or take the chance of more damage. You can use towel, a folded Tee shirts, also gloved hands. Change soaked layers with even more on the top rather than lifting the very first clothing, because you will interrupt the developing clot if you keep checking.
Tourniquets conserve lives when made use of properly on arm or leg bleeding that will certainly not stop with stress. The typical mistakes are placing them over joints, not tightening up enough, or loosening up to "let the blood circulation." Do not loosen up a tourniquet when used. Keep in mind the time. Internal bleeding hides. Pale skin, trendy sweat, a falling degree of responsiveness, and a fast, weak pulse signal problem after a tough strike, particularly to the abdominal area or upper body. This is not a place for home remedies. Keep the individual still, cozy, and get assist moving fast.
Fractures and neck injuries: do much less, better
Straightening a mangled limb looks heroic in https://cprfirstaidcertification.au/ flicks and goes badly in car park. Splint in the placement located unless there is no pulse past the injury or the skin goes to danger. Incapacitate the joint above and below with whatever you have: board, magazines, rolled-up coat. Pad well to reduce stress factors. Examine blood circulation, sensation, and movement before and after.
Neck and back injuries are often over-suspected and in some cases unfortunately disregarded. The policy is gentle control, not a fumbling suit. If you presume a spine injury, ask the person not to relocate, support the head in the placement you discovered it, and avoid turning while you assess. Do not apply a makeshift collar unless you have been educated and have appropriate devices. In the real life, I have seen a lot more damage from amateur collars than from cautious hands-on stabilization.
Know when to loosen up. A low-speed mishap with a fully sharp, comfy individual that left may not need immobilization. On the various other hand, a fall from a ladder with confusion or feeling numb deserves rigorous movement control. Heat, cold, and the little blunders that compound
Environmental injuries are constructed from small, easy-to-miss choices. Warm fatigue resembles clumsiness and irritability prior to it resembles collapse. Early indications are headache, cramps, and queasiness. Relocate the person to color, loosen up clothes, and cool them with water and air flow. Offer small sips if they look out. Avoid ice bag over crucial body organs; concentrate on armpits, groin, and neck for reliable air conditioning. Heat stroke is various: transformed psychological condition and a hot, often dry skin. That is an emergency, and cooling down comes to be hostile while you call for help.
Hypothermia does not just happen in snow. Wet wind at 10 Celsius can attract heat faster than you anticipate. The error I see most is rough handling. Cold hearts are cranky. Lift and move carefully, keep the person horizontal ideally, and shield from the ground. Warm the core first. Massaging limbs or forcing hot beverages can worsen the problem. If shivering quits and they become baffled, you lag the curve.
Burns: when water is your best tool
A great policy: cool down the burn, not the individual. Run cool, not cold, water over the area for at least 20 minutes if you can. That window extends real advantage also when begun late within a couple of hours. Do not use butter, tooth paste, egg whites, or any one of the folk concoctions that still circulate. They trap warmth and raise infection danger. Eliminate rings or tight things early prior to swelling catches them, however leave stuck clothes in position and cool via it.
Blister administration drives discussion. For first aid, leave sores undamaged and cover freely with a sterile, non-adhesive dressing. Look for treatment for burns larger than a palm, burns on the face, hands, feet, genital areas, or over joints, and any kind of electrical or chemical burns. Chemical burns demand instant generous watering. Brush away completely dry chemicals before purging to stay clear of triggering them with water on the skin's surface.
Chest discomfort and the silent extremes
Chest discomfort does not constantly appear like a hand gripped to the breast bone. Women, older adults, and individuals with diabetes mellitus may provide with shortness of breath, nausea or vomiting, jaw or back pain, or uncommon fatigue. If you presume a cardiac event, keep the person calm and still. If they have actually recommended nitroglycerin, aid them take it as routed while they rest. Chewable aspirin might be suitable if the individual is not allergic and has no bleeding risk background, however comply with neighborhood standards and training.
A regular bad move is strolling somebody around "to obtain air" or driving them yourself because calling an ambulance feels like making a scene. Paramedics do greater than transportation. They begin treatment and connect with medical facilities en course. Shaving 5 minutes off the path to conclusive treatment frequently transforms outcomes.
Diabetics, fainting, and the sugar trap
When a person lightheaded collapses at a celebration, a dozen spectators bring juice. Sometimes that aids. In some cases it assists you really feel useful. Without a clear history, do not pour fluid into the mouth of a person with modified awareness. If the person is awake enough to ingest and you suspect reduced blood glucose, fast sugar resources like sugar gel, a soda, or perhaps honey can raise them over a hump. If they are sleepy, CPR Near Me Sippy Downs slurring, or you can not wake them, do not compel food or drink. Roll them to their side to safeguard the air passage and ask for help.
People often puzzle passing out with seizures. A simple faint is quick, with fast recovery once the individual is supine and blood flow returns to the mind. A trademark of a seizure is a post-ictal stage: complication, frustration, and exhaustion that does not solve in secs. Time the occasion, shield the head, and monitor breathing.
Allergies and anaphylaxis: rate over second-guessing
Anaphylaxis is not simply hives and swelling. Search for breathing problem, consistent cough, voice modifications, vomiting, lightheadedness, and a feeling of doom. If the person has an epinephrine auto-injector, aid them use it on the external upper leg. Do not fear "panicing." The larger error is waiting as signs and symptoms rise. Epinephrine is the first-line therapy, not an antihistamine. If you provide, call emergency solutions and prepare to duplicate in 5 to 15 mins if signs persist and you have a 2nd dose.
Parents in some cases tuck away auto-injectors unreachable to secure children. In technique, unreachable means unusable. Keep them in foreseeable, available areas and guarantee caregivers and trains recognize where they are. A brief first aid and cpr course that consists of anaphylaxis drills pays dividends here.
Head injuries: the subtlety behind "simply a bump"
Not every impact to the head requires a check, but a couple of warnings ought to activate immediate care: duplicated throwing up, aggravating headache, seizure, unusual sleepiness, complication, a duration of lost consciousness longer than a couple of seconds, or any type of focal weak point or feeling numb. For sporting activities, if you think trauma, remove the gamer from activity. Signs can show up late, over 24 to 48 hours. Err on the side of rest and medical analysis. The blowing to play with it has actually sidelined more teenagers for more seasons than a mindful benching ever did.
The mistake to prevent is concentrating on the cut. Scalp injuries bleed dramatically, which attracts focus, while the brain underneath may be concussed. Control blood loss with pressure, yet keep your judgment on the individual's actions, speech, and balance.

Documentation and handover: the quiet professional move
Write down what you see and do. Time of occurrence, time you began CPR, when the AED evaluated, when you used a tourniquet or provided an epinephrine dosage. This record helps paramedics and protects you legally. During handover, talk in plain language, not jargon you half-remember. "He was less competent and gasping. I began compressions at regarding 5:12. AED suggested a shock once. We shocked. He started breathing normally around 5:19." That is clear, valuable, and respectful.
If the event occurs at the workplace or in a club, finish the case record as soon as practical. Realities discolor promptly. A tidy record likewise aids your company enhance its first aid package, AED positioning, and training plan.
